    (b) Draft a briefing paper to the board that evaluates the four security layers in NCTech’s IT
    security manual and recommends any further security controls that should be put in
    place to minimise the risk of a future data breach.

    This seems a straight forward quetsion and easy to answer but the trick which I faced when I compared my answer to the model answer.

    The model answer always relate the answer to the case by saying because the breach has happen it seem that the security layer was not properly working.

    Wherase in my answer even I was evaluating the current layers and recommending new ones like there should be a cyber security system but I was not relating to what has happened in the data breaches.

    So from the qustion it is not understood that I have to refer to the case and what has happend of the data breaches .

    So Can I say that even if the qusetion has not said that I should think about what breaches happened I have to always answer any quetion in SBL by linking it to the case even if the question was not pointing out to that.

    Absolutely. The examination team has spent days writing and reviewing the question and has deliberately included a problem ie the security breach. In general, questions should not be answered theoretically if there is something in the carefully constructed question that raises issues, questions or problems. To evaluate the security layers without reference to the breach that has occurred is not the right approach.

    Think of yourself not as an examination candidate but as a consultant or expert who is to give a real, practical ‘report’. You wouldn’t last long presenting to the board if you ignored the real problem that happened.
